Melvin H. Watson Jr. CHESAPEAKE - Melvin H. Watson Jr., 54, of the 100 block of Lincoln Road, departed this life Feb. 5, 2009, in a local hospital. He was predeceased by his parents, Doris and Melvin Watson Sr. and his brother, Tony J. Watson. He was a former member of First Baptist Crestwood...
